How to Make a Clay Coil Bowl

Need something new in your living room or office? Add a personal touch by making your very own clay coil bowl. Here's how it's done.

Difficulty: Moderately Easy
Instructions

Things You'll Need:

  • Dry clay
  • Dextrine
  • Paint

    How to Make a Clay Coil Bowl

  1. Step 1

    Roll out a long roll of clay, keeping it about as thick as a roll of chapstick. This is your rope.

  2. Step 2

    Coil your rope round and round on top of itself, creating your desired shape.

  3. Step 3

    Leave the coils showing, or smooth the bowl down, depending on your preference.

  4. Step 4

    Add Dextrine to the surface of your bowl. This will cause the clay to harden without the necessity of firing it in a kiln.

  5. Step 5

    Paint as desired.

Tips & Warnings
  • You may want to use enamel instead of paint.
  • Once the bowl is finished, be careful! It will always be fragile.
